Who runs Fin and Feather Resort?
Fin and Feather Resort (PWSID OK1021730) is a private-owned transient non-community water system, regulated by the OK state drinking water program.
How many people does Fin and Feather Resort serve?
Fin and Feather Resort reports serving 232 people through 50 service connections in Sequoyah County, Oklahoma.
Where does Fin and Feather Resort get its water?
EPA SDWIS lists this system's primary water source as surface water.
